               UNIT II          OBJECT ORIENTED ASPECTS OF C#                                                    9
               Class  and  Objects  -  Constructors  and  its  types  -  Inheritance  –  Properties  and  Indexers,  Index
               overloading – Polymorphism - Abstract and Interface - Operator overloading – Delegates – Errors and
               Exception -  Threading.

               UNIT III        SQL SERVER DATABASE AND ADO.NET                                             9
               Building windows application - Creating our own window forms with events and controls  - Menu
               creation  -  Inheriting  window  forms  -  Dialog  Box(Modal  and  Modeless)  -  Design  and  develop
               Database using SQL Server -  Accessing data with ADO.NET - Dataset, Data Adapter - Updating
               database using stored procedures.

               UNIT IV        WEB APPLICATION DEVELOPMENT USING ASP.NET                                   9
               Recap on HTML – JavaScript - CSS - Basics of ASP.NET - ASP.NET controls - Creation of Master
               Pages - Gridview control - Understand Data Binding, SQL Server with ASP.NET.

               UNIT V          WEB DEPLOYMENT AND WEB SERVICES                                              9
               Creating virtual directory and Configuring IIS - Create web services - Passing datasets and returning
               datasets from web services - Handling Transaction and Exceptions - Security in .NET: 3DES, MD5
               Hashing.

                                                                                TOTAL: 45 PERIODS
               OUTCOMES:
               At the end of the course, the student should be able to:
                   1.  List the major elements of the .NET framework.
                   2.  Analyze the basic structure of a C# application.
                   3.  Debug, compile, and run a simple application.
                   4.  Develop programs using C# on .NET.
                   5.  Design and develop Web based applications on .NET and deploy web services.
